| Main Entry: | yen |
| Part of Speech: | noun |
| Definition: | strong want |
| Synonyms: | craving, desire, hankering, hunger, itch, longing, lust, passion, thirst, urge, yearning |
| Antonyms: | dislike, hate, hatred |

| Main Entry: | propensity |
| Part of Speech: | noun |
| Definition: | inclination, weakness |
| Synonyms: | ability, bent*, bias, capacity, competence, disposition, flash, leaning, liability, partiality, penchant, predilection, predisposition, proclivity, susceptibility, sweet tooth*, talent, tendency, thing*, tilt*, yen, aptness, inclining, proneness |
| Notes: | a propensity is a tendency while a predilection is a partiality - thus, a propensity (from Latin meaning 'hanging toward') is a behavioral predisposition whereas a predilection is a personal characteristic (from Latin meaning 'choose or love before others') |
| Antonyms: | antipathy, disinclination, dislike, hate |
* = informal/non-formal usage
